This has been an ongoing problem for a while. The reason it's gone on so long without being sorted is cos it only happens odd times like once every few week.

I have iPhone 6s it sometimes switches off with battery remaining normally 20% or less but has with up to 30%. When it switches off and I switch it back on it gives the needing charging sign then 2nd time comes back on but goes back off after few seconds. Sometimes it will come back on and stay on. If it won't stay on I have to put it on charge for a minute for it to stay on then I can take it off and it stays on. I have tried reseting my phone and running battery to 0% and none work. I have noticed me switching it off or restarting it when battery is low 20% or less increases chance of it not coming back on without being on charge.
